The Flag: A Rant
Current mood: amused
Category: News and Politics

~~U.S. Flag Code, Chapter 1, Sec. 8, rule (i): "The flag should never be used for advertising purposes in any manner whatsoever. It should not be embroidered on such articles as cushions or handkerchiefs and the like, printed or otherwise impressed on paper napkins or boxes or anything that is designed for temporary use and discard."~~

Wal-Mart; one of the deepest held organizations of any red-blooded, gun toting American. It has everything; cheap food, American flags, and illegal staffing and hiring procedures. Everything that we hold dear as an American civilization. But, in my travels to this Mecca of low cost merchandise, I found something that made my head spin. American flags on all sorts of objects; napkins, table-cloths, shirts, you name it. Outraged I asked the nearest cashier how he could stand seeing his flag being used in such a manner. The dirty liberal could only look at me, dazed and probably stoned, and cause my blood to boil with his answer, Its for the Fourth of July. Well, needless to say, I was shocked AND appalled! This sacred holiday is meant to be a celebration of Gods decision to love only America. And here I thought that burning the flag was my biggest problem. Rest assured readers, I wrote one heck of a letter and the problem should be solved soon.

There are a lot of rules and regulations regarding the American flag. Many are broken everyday, even during a celebration of Americas independence. A law nearly passed to ban desecrating the flag in the Senate. 66 people actually voted to pass this law into the hands of Americans because they think the flags symbolism should not be mucked under any circumstances. Before we stop the flag burning, but definitely before we solve this whole war problem or cure that annoying itch that was New Orleans, maybe we should look at what we have already set as laws. Remember the Bill of Rights?

Personally, I value my freedom as an American citizen more than a symbol of freedom.
